Transaction 6c3edf1872f61fe81c6a92254034d474f32428cd7507d40b897dca525830393f

1 Input
1 Outputs
  • 6c3edf1872f61fe81c6a92254034d474f32428cd7507d40b897dca525830393f:0
  • value  3309200
    address  116KWBWVXPjuCsbfh2vGuMMtR864N7b1A